| Sažetak: | Technological resources are increasingly used in education, therefore, the present research, aimed to characterize online didactic resources for learning Electricity and Magnetism. To this end, a study with a qualitative approach, documentary type and non-experimental design was proposed. It was used as research techniques, documentary analysis and signing; and as instruments, search logs and data record sheets. The main results show that these resources are important because they complement the teaching-learning process and the most appropriate according to their influence are: Proteus, EveryCircuit, DcAcLab, CircuitLab, ComPADRE and PSpice. Finally, although these resources favor the learning of Electricity and Magnetism, it is considered necessary to determine, quantitatively, this incidence, for which reason, an evaluation instrument was proposed to measure theoretical and practical knowledge based on a methodology based on these digital tools.
